Hello,

I have demod the 3005SE against the MT-30, so thought the experience might help, (as MT-25 is MT-30 with a lesser sub).

I wasn't so impressed with the MT-30 for high frequencies. Things like bullet cases hitting the floor, cymbals an so on, sounded dead compared to other speakers. And for music things like violins seemed strained.

However, the bass and mid-range on the KEFs was terrible for music, which seemed mainly down to the sub, while for films it seemed OK.

The top and bottom of it was that I thought the satellites in the 3005SE were better than the MT-30, but the sub in the MT-30 was better than the 3005SE sub, (but only significantly noticeable in music).

Given that the sub in the MT-25 is a lesser version of that in the MT-30 the 3005SE might very well be a better bet, especially if you aren't interested in music performance.
